Question 5007: an airplane took 2 hours to fly 600km against a head wind. the return trip with the wind took 1 2/3 hours. find the speed of the plain in still air. Answer by longjonsilver(2297) (Show Source):
Against the wind, the plane speed is p-w and time = 2 hours
With the wind, the plane speed is p+w and time = 1 hr 40 min. Distance = 600km for both flights.
OK...definitions over, now the solution.
Speed = distance/time
against the wind: (p-w) = 600/2 --> p-w = 300
with the wind: (p+w) = --> p+w = 360
Since we are asked for the plane's speed in still air (ie p, from the definition), we will add the 2 equations together to give 2p = 660.
So, p = 660/2
--> p = 330km/hr
